How they compare
Caribbean currently reports 2,791 kg/ha against 2,414 kg/ha in Côte d'Ivoire, a difference of 377 kg/ha.
That makes Caribbean's figure about 1.2 times Côte d'Ivoire's.
The two have swapped places 11 times across 51 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Côte d'Ivoire ahead.
Caribbean ranks 49th and Côte d'Ivoire ranks 51st of 60 regions.
Across the 6 decades both report, Caribbean averaged higher in 3 and Côte d'Ivoire in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Caribbean | Côte d'Ivoire |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 3,267 kg/ha | 3,028 kg/ha | 239.44 kg/ha | Caribbean |
| 1970s | 3,930 kg/ha | 3,196 kg/ha | 734.1 kg/ha | Caribbean |
| 1990s | 3,716 kg/ha | 3,462 kg/ha | 253.5 kg/ha | Caribbean |
| 2000s | 2,291 kg/ha | 3,094 kg/ha | 803.02 kg/ha |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2010s | 1,740 kg/ha | 2,643 kg/ha | 903.51 kg/ha | Côte d'Ivoire |
| 2020s | 2,210 kg/ha | 2,455 kg/ha | 244.68 kg/ha | Côte d'Ivoire |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Crop and livestock statistics are recorded for 278 products, covering the following categories: 1) CROPS PRIMARY: Cereals, Citrus Fruit, Fibre Crops, Fruit, Oil Crops, Oil Crops and Cakes in Oil Equivalent, Pulses, Roots and Tubers, Sugar Crops, Treenuts and Vegetables. Data are expressed in terms of area harvested, production quantity and yield. Cereals: Area and production data on cereals relate to crops harvested for dry grain only. Cereal crops harvested for hay or harvested green for food, feed or silage or used for grazing are therefore excluded. 2) CROPS PROCESSED: Beer of barley; Cotton lint; Cottonseed; Margarine, short; Molasses; Oil, coconut (copra); Oil, cottonseed; Oil, groundnut; Oil, linseed; Oil, maize; Oil, olive, virgin; Oil, palm; Oil, palm kernel; Oil, rapeseed; Oil, safflower; Oil, sesame; Oil, soybean; Oil, sunflower; Palm kernels; Sugar Raw Centrifugal; Wine. 3) LIVE ANIMALS: Animals live n.e.s.; Asses; Beehives; Buffaloes; Camelids, other; Camels; Cattle; Chickens; Ducks; Geese and guinea fowls; Goats; Horses; Mules; Pigeons, other birds; Pigs; Rabbits and hares; Rodents, other; Sheep; Turkeys. 4) LIVESTOCK PRIMARY: Beeswax; Eggs (various types); Hides buffalo, fresh; Hides, cattle, fresh; Honey, natural; Meat (ass, bird nes, buffalo, camel, cattle, chicken, duck, game, goat, goose and guinea fowl, horse, mule, Meat nes, meat other camelids, Meat other rodents, pig, rabbit, sheep, turkey); Milk (buffalo, camel, cow, goat, sheep); Offals, nes; Silk-worm cocoons, reelable; Skins (goat, sheep); Snails, not sea; Wool, greasy. 5) LIVESTOCK PROCESSED: Butter (of milk from sheep, goat, buffalo, cow); Cheese (of milk from goat, buffalo, sheep, cow milk); Cheese of skimmed cow milk; Cream fresh; Ghee (cow and buffalo milk); Lard; Milk (dry buttermilk, skimmed condensed, skimmed cow, skimmed dried, skimmed evaporated, whole condensed, whole dried, whole evaporated); Silk raw; Tallow; Whey (condensed and dry); Yoghurt.
